Dining in and around Cape Town

Fine food is accompanied by equally stellar regional wines. Gastronomy is an integral part of the Cape experience, whether in Cape Town proper or anywhere along this charmed region with its spectacular scenery. Cape Town, culinary anchor of South Africa, yields an extensive line-up of restaurants unrivaled anywhere else in the country.

Sun-splashed hotels along Cape Town’s Victoria & Alfred Waterfront provide ultime civilized options for refreshment, from the Table Bay Hotel’s award-winning Atlantic Grill to the Cape Grace’s Bascule Bar and Wine Cellar with more than 420 whiskies.

At the foot of Table Mountain, the venerable Mount Nelson is a magnet for both fine evening dining and afternoon tea. Located in the Victoria Wharf shopping center at the V&A Waterfront, Baia Seafood Restaurant and Willoughby & Co. are both renowned for exquisite seafood. Also along the waterfront is Jack’s - celebrated for lobster.

Kloof Street is lined with dining options including the bistro-style Café Gainsborough and ethnic eateries like Saigon and Yindees. Constantia wine farms produce excellent reds and whites that will soften the connaisseur's palate. Restaurants of note include Constantia Uitsig, Groot Constantia, Steenberg and Buitenverwachting. Dishes such as venison, traditional Cape Mallay cuisine and Cape line, e.g. kingklip and snoek are all prepared to perfection by award-winning chefs.

Northeast of Cape Town is the Paarl region where Bosman’s is famed for three-course lunches, five-course dinners and award-winning wines. 96 Winery Road Restaurant, just outside Stellenbosch, showcases fresh local ingredients. Among several fine restaurants in the village of Franschboek, Le Quartier Francais provides a creative country ambiance and an extensive wine selection. On the Cape West Coast, Hilda’s Kitchen in Darling, set in an 1808 homestead, serves patrons either in the kitchen or in its courtyard.

The Casino and Super Bowl

Sun City is home to one of the largest casinos in the southern hemisphere, offering American Roulette, Blackjack, Punto Bunco and a variety of slot machine games. The Super Bowl is Africa 's finest upmarket venue for concerts. Stars such as Queen, Bryan Adams, Frank Sinatra, ZZ Top and Rod Stewart have performed at this 6,000 seat arena. This arena is also one of South Africa's favourite venues for beauty pageants and stage productions.

The Royal Livingstone and Victoria Falls Experience

The 5 star hotel consists of a series of 17 colonial-style buildings, with deep verandas, set amidst indigenous trees and plants. The main hotel is a sequence of thatch-roofed buildings, most African in their influence, and incorporates the lounge, restaurant and bar. A classic swimming pool visually links the waters of the river with the terraces of the hotel, with a sweeping timber deck planted in the swirling water of the Zambezi.

Enjoy the peace and tranquility of the mighty Zambezi River while having a luxurious outdoor body massage or sit back and enjoy the healing power of a magnificent foot massage while relaxing next to the swimming pool.

The variety of food served in the stylish restaurants of the Royal Livingstone is inspired by the mixed influences of Africa and the results are a culinary exploration garnered from the many different cultures that prevail in this diverse and delightful continent. In designing the menus the Chefs were struck by the notion that David Livingstone had, in his explorations of Africa, experienced the widest diversity of food the continent had to offer.
